Lines Matching refs:namelen

62 	return (void *)sfep + xfs_dir2_sf_entsize(mp, hdr, sfep->namelen);  in xfs_dir2_sf_nextentry()
77 uint8_t *from = sfep->name + sfep->namelen; in xfs_dir2_sf_get_ino()
94 uint8_t *to = sfep->name + sfep->namelen; in xfs_dir2_sf_put_ino()
139 uint8_t ftype = sfep->name[sfep->namelen]; in xfs_dir2_sf_get_ftype()
157 sfep->name[sfep->namelen] = ftype; in xfs_dir2_sf_put_ftype()
182 int namelen; /* total name bytes */ in xfs_dir2_block_sfsize() local
197 count = i8count = namelen = 0; in xfs_dir2_block_sfsize()
217 isdot = dep->namelen == 1 && dep->name[0] == '.'; in xfs_dir2_block_sfsize()
219 dep->namelen == 2 && in xfs_dir2_block_sfsize()
228 namelen += dep->namelen + has_ftype; in xfs_dir2_block_sfsize()
236 namelen + /* name */ in xfs_dir2_block_sfsize()
303 if (dep->namelen == 1 && dep->name[0] == '.') in xfs_dir2_block_to_sf()
308 else if (dep->namelen == 2 && in xfs_dir2_block_to_sf()
316 sfep->namelen = dep->namelen; in xfs_dir2_block_to_sf()
318 memcpy(sfep->name, dep->name, dep->namelen); in xfs_dir2_block_to_sf()
326 offset += xfs_dir2_data_entsize(mp, dep->namelen); in xfs_dir2_block_to_sf()
388 incr_isize = xfs_dir2_sf_entsize(dp->i_mount, sfp, args->namelen); in xfs_dir2_sf_addname()
469 sfp = xfs_idata_realloc(dp, xfs_dir2_sf_entsize(mp, sfp, args->namelen), in xfs_dir2_sf_addname_easy()
478 sfep->namelen = args->namelen; in xfs_dir2_sf_addname_easy()
480 memcpy(sfep->name, args->name, sfep->namelen); in xfs_dir2_sf_addname_easy()
537 add_datasize = xfs_dir2_data_entsize(mp, args->namelen), in xfs_dir2_sf_addname_hard()
540 offset = new_offset + xfs_dir2_data_entsize(mp, oldsfep->namelen), in xfs_dir2_sf_addname_hard()
564 sfep->namelen = args->namelen; in xfs_dir2_sf_addname_hard()
566 memcpy(sfep->name, args->name, sfep->namelen); in xfs_dir2_sf_addname_hard()
608 size = xfs_dir2_data_entsize(mp, args->namelen); in xfs_dir2_sf_addname_pick()
621 xfs_dir2_data_entsize(mp, sfep->namelen); in xfs_dir2_sf_addname_pick()
685 xfs_dir2_data_entsize(mp, sfep->namelen); in xfs_dir2_sf_check()
742 if (sfep->namelen == 0) in xfs_dir2_sf_verify()
771 xfs_dir2_data_entsize(mp, sfep->namelen); in xfs_dir2_sf_verify()
865 if (args->namelen == 1 && args->name[0] == '.') { in xfs_dir2_sf_lookup()
874 if (args->namelen == 2 && in xfs_dir2_sf_lookup()
892 cmp = xfs_dir2_compname(args, sfep->name, sfep->namelen); in xfs_dir2_sf_lookup()
910 return xfs_dir_cilookup_result(args, ci_sfep->name, ci_sfep->namelen); in xfs_dir2_sf_lookup()
944 if (xfs_da_compname(args, sfep->name, sfep->namelen) == in xfs_dir2_sf_removename()
960 entsize = xfs_dir2_sf_entsize(mp, sfp, args->namelen); in xfs_dir2_sf_removename()
1060 ASSERT(args->namelen != 1 || args->name[0] != '.'); in xfs_dir2_sf_replace()
1064 if (args->namelen == 2 && in xfs_dir2_sf_replace()
1076 if (xfs_da_compname(args, sfep->name, sfep->namelen) == in xfs_dir2_sf_replace()
1182 sfep->namelen = oldsfep->namelen; in xfs_dir2_sf_toino4()
1184 memcpy(sfep->name, oldsfep->name, sfep->namelen); in xfs_dir2_sf_toino4()
1254 sfep->namelen = oldsfep->namelen; in xfs_dir2_sf_toino8()
1256 memcpy(sfep->name, oldsfep->name, sfep->namelen); in xfs_dir2_sf_toino8()